048 A large Bank or Island composed of Sand and Mud in the River Ythan. This is covered with Water at High Water, and at extreme Low Tides there is no water between it and the Main Shore, but during Low Water of Ordinary spring Tides there is always a narrow Channel between the Acres and the Main Shore.

048 A name given to a Block of
Buildings, and landing Stage,
comprising a Bone Mill, Saw Mill
Smithy, Offices and Stores, also
A Wood Yard, and Slate Yard
Vessels of 200 tons burden can
approach the Quay during the
Spring Tides.
